Q992 How can I accept a name/value pair in the current url and access
it as a variable and value?
If the URL is something like:
http://www.irt.org/index.htm?number=5
Then the following will create a JavaScript variable called number,
with the value of 5:
<script language="JavaScript"><!--
if (location.search.length > 0)
eval('var ' + location.search.substring(1));
//--></script>
